Noun[edit]

()() (tebiki

  1. a guide, a leader who shows the way
  2. guidance, providing basic instruction or helpful information
  3. a guide who instructs
  4. a guidebook, handbook, or manual
    (ほん)()()きには、()体的(たいてき)取組(とりくみ)内容(ないよう)とともに(もく)(ひょう)となる()(ひょう)掲載(けいさい)しています。
    Hon-tebiki ni wa, gutaiteki na torikumi naiyō to tomo ni mokuhyō to naru shihyō o keisai shiteimasu.
    This guidebook contains specific organizational information and goals that serve as our guideposts.

Verb[edit]

()()する (tebiki surusuru (stem ()() (tebiki shi), past ()()した (tebiki shita))

  1. guide, lead someone
  2. provide guidance or useful information
  3. provide a basic explanation, break down a topic
